  • Carlos Alcaraz (ESP) d. Frances Tiafoe (USA) 6-7(6) 6-3 6-1 6-7(5) 6-3
    at US Open ATP Slam (USA)
    Hard Court, Semi Final

    Lets take here in consideration the last 2 rounds, that both players faced good opponents.

    Alcaraz:
    - 62% of winning points on 1st serve against Cilic and 61% of 2nd. (WTA) - Gave 9 break points - 3 Aces
    - 63% of winning points os 1st serve against Sinner and 59% of 2nd (WTA) - Gave 16 break points - 5 Aces

    Tiafoe:
    - 76% of winning points on 1st serve against Nadal and 60% of 2nd (ATP) - Gave 6 breaks - 18 Aces
    - 88% of winning points on 1st serve against Rublev and 63% of 2nd (ATP) - Gave 4 breaks - 18 Aces

    We have a saying in Brazil that says: "Numbers are like string bikinis". Shows a lot, but hide the principal.

    Lets try to check the principal:

    - I watched all the matches of these 2, Tiafoe is really playing unbelievable. I even watched an exibition match preparing to Wimbledom (its on youtube), and the difference was huge. Looks like Tiafoe knows how to play against Carlos.

    - And one thing I dont forget of Alcaraz x Sinner's match was on 4th set (2x1) Sinner and Alcaraz 1 break below and looked like he had tears in his eyes and complained with Ferrero "I dont know how to serve" (and in fact, that time of the match he was serving horrible.

    - Alcaraz has a BIG, BIG heart.

    - I dont mind a lot about the public, americans knows how to honor who is playing best.
    - About Alcaraz fitness I'm just a lil lil lil bit scared... Because I bet on him against Sinner and I am in the same time zone as him, and I just got to sleep 3 hours later... I think that day he went to bed 7am... But how his match is at night, I think he will be rested.

    At the last game of his last match Alcaraz and Sinner played a rally with around 20-30 balls, and he was fine... but we never know, coulded be the adrenaline.

    What I see is: Tiafoe winning his service games easy, and Alcaraz strugling on his service but prevailing on rallies. So, I stick with the guy who pays @2.85, with better server stats, more rested, playing at "home".
